什么是关系数据库中的元组

飞飞 其他 1

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在关系数据库中,元组(Tuple)是指一行数据,也可以理解为一个记录或者一个实例。它是数据库中最基本的数据单位,用来存储和表示实体或者事物的属性值。

    以下是关系数据库中元组的一些重要特点:

    1. 元组是不可分割的:元组中的每个属性值都是不可再分的,不能再细分成更小的数据单元。例如,在一个学生关系表中,一个元组代表一个学生的所有信息,包括姓名、年龄、性别等属性。

    2. 元组是有序的:元组中的属性值是按照定义时的顺序排列的,每个属性都有一个唯一的位置。这样可以通过属性的位置来访问和操作元组中的属性值。

    3. 元组是唯一的:在一个关系表中,每个元组都是唯一的,没有两个元组的所有属性值完全相同。通过唯一标识一个元组的一个或多个属性,可以确保元组的唯一性。

    4. 元组可以为空:一个元组的某个属性值可以为空,表示该属性对应的数据缺失或者未知。这在实际应用中是常见的,比如某些学生的电话号码可能没有记录。

    5. 元组可以包含复杂数据类型:关系数据库中的元组不仅可以包含基本数据类型(如整数、字符等),还可以包含复杂的数据类型,如日期、时间、二进制等。这样可以更灵活地存储和处理各种类型的数据。

    总之,元组是关系数据库中最基本的数据单位,用来表示实体或者事物的属性值。它具有不可分割、有序、唯一、可以为空以及可以包含复杂数据类型等特点。通过对元组的操作,可以实现对数据库中数据的增删改查等操作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在关系数据库中,元组是指关系表中的一行数据。它是数据库中最基本的数据单位,也是关系模型的核心概念之一。

    元组由一个或多个属性(也称为字段或列)组成,每个属性都有一个特定的数据类型。每个元组都是唯一的,可以通过其中的某个属性或属性组合来进行唯一标识。

    元组可以存储实体的信息,例如一个学生、一个员工或一个订单。每个属性表示实体的一个特征或属性,例如学生的姓名、年龄、性别等。通过将这些属性组合在一起,我们可以描述和记录实体的详细信息。

    在关系数据库中,每个关系表都由多个元组组成,这些元组按照表的定义结构进行存储和管理。每个元组都可以通过表的属性来访问和操作其中的数据。

    元组在关系数据库中起着至关重要的作用。它们使我们能够以结构化的方式存储和组织数据,并且可以通过各种查询和操作来检索和处理数据。通过合理地设计和使用元组,我们可以提高数据库的效率和可靠性,实现更高质量的数据管理和应用开发。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    关系数据库中的元组是指关系表中的一行数据。在关系数据库中,数据以表的形式组织,每个表由一个或多个列组成,而每行则是表中的一个元组。每个元组由一组相关的数据组成,这些数据分别对应于表的每个列。元组可以理解为一个记录,它描述了一个实体或一个事物的特定实例。

    元组在关系数据库中起到了重要的作用,它是数据存储和管理的基本单元。通过将数据以表格的形式组织,每个元组代表一个实体的具体实例,可以方便地对数据进行查询、插入、更新和删除操作。

    关系数据库中的元组具有以下特点:

    1. 每个元组都有一个唯一的标识符,称为主键。主键的值在表中是唯一的,用来区分不同的元组。
    2. 元组的顺序是无关紧要的,元组之间的关系通过主键建立。
    3. 元组的属性值可以为空,但是主键不能为空。

    元组的属性值可以是各种数据类型,如整数、浮点数、字符串等。每个属性都有一个对应的域,表示允许的值的范围。通过定义属性的域,可以对数据进行合法性检查,确保数据的准确性和完整性。

    在关系数据库中,通过使用SQL语言可以对元组进行查询和操作。可以使用SELECT语句查询满足特定条件的元组,使用INSERT语句插入新的元组,使用UPDATE语句更新元组的值,使用DELETE语句删除元组。

    总之,关系数据库中的元组是表中的一行数据,代表了一个实体或事物的具体实例。通过对元组的操作,可以实现对数据的存储、管理和查询。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部